Flower Mound resident and Buckets & Bows Maid Service owner Debbie Sardone is honored to announce that she has been named a 2016 L’Oréal Paris Women of Worth Honoree. Debbie is being recognized for the work she has done as founder and president of Cleaning For A Reason, a nonprofit organization that gives free house cleanings in the US and Canada to women undergoing treatment for cancer.

Beginning in 2006, Cleaning For A Reason has recruited over 1,200 maid service companies to donate their services. To date, over 21,000 women have received donated cleanings valued at nearly $6 million through this network of professional cleaning partners.

Ten Women of Worth are selected annually from thousands of nominations received across the US. L’Oréal Paris awards grants and raises awareness for the causes that these inspiring women champion and support. As a selected organization, Cleaning For A Reason has been awarded $10,000.
